A Culinary Journey Through the Wonders of Liguria
Experience the enchanting region of Liguria, famous for its stunning coastline, picturesque villages, and rich culinary traditions. This Italian northwest gem invites you to indulge in local flavors and exquisite dishes that have captivated food lovers for generations.
- Cinque Terre: A stunning coastal treasure, Cinque Terre is famous for its colorful cliffside villages and breathtaking views. Explore hiking trails that connect the villages while tasting fresh seafood and local wines.
- Portofino: Known for its charming harbor and luxe boutiques, Portofino is a perfect place to soak in the Mediterranean vibes. Enjoy delicious Italian cuisine while admiring the stunning yachts and natural beauty surrounding this quaint town.
- Genoa: The birthplace of pesto, Genoa brims with history and vibrant markets. Visit its historic center,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and taste authentic Ligurian dishes in traditional trattorias.
